Key Ceremony Checklist — Gallerie Audio-Guide App (Wrenfold Museum)

- Confirm two custodians present.
- Verify signing laptop offline; checksum the build of EchoDocent v4.
- Rotate the tour-content signing key; archive the old one.
- Record witness initials in the ledger.
- Test one guide device end-to-end before sealing.
- Store the shard envelopes in the annex safe; restore access requires the phrase below.

recovery phrase for yajef-fahag: ulaax-lamix-kasael-casael-gilox-istwyn-gorox-prawyn-kaseth

The outage exposed that the old version accepted unauthenticated replication handshakes on the internal segment. Upgrade closes this; TLS becomes mandatory between nodes. Security reviewer: verify cert rotation intervals, confirm the replication listener binds only to the mesh interface, and sign off on the tightened handshake timeouts. Rollback window is 48 hours post-cutover. The broker tuning constants proposed for the upgraded cluster are listed below.

limits module of fajof-yadup:
QUOTAS = {
    "oliael": 10,
    "druwyn": 1,
}

Subject: Key rotation for PaySlipper export change

Hi Rena,

Quick heads-up before Thursday's release: the payroll export is moving to the v3 column layout, and we rotated the export-gateway key at the same time. Old key dies Friday noon. Please drop the new one into the release config before cutting the build. Here it is.

app token of hahig-bawef = qvz4-jEJj

If dispatch latency spikes on Kestrelroute, the driver-assignment heuristic is usually the culprit. It scores candidates by distance, acceptance history, and current load — when the candidate pool shrinks below threshold, it widens the search radius and things get slow. Short-term fix: cap the radius expansion and let the retry loop handle stragglers. Don't restart the scorer mid-surge. The heuristic's current tuning parameters are as follows.

settings of kahip-yahap:
[norok]
team = wenys
access_code = ac_c392ce
owner = kelax.fraeth
host = norok.paliqnet.local
port = 9200
peer = holdor.crelvostack.corp
salt = 095b44ec
pin = 7723